  • php selector: pages with custom php version load 3 times slower than native

    Ive just installed php selector and it works fine, except 2 things:

    1. lve manager shows higher cpu and memory usage with custom php versions

    native: cpu 1-4%, memory 4-10M
    custom php version: cpu 10-20%, memory 70-180M? (5.1-5.5)

    2. pages load 2-3 times slower when using custom php version

    native: ~120ms
    custom: depending on version ~370-500ms (5.1-5.5)

    simply switching between native and custom php versions(with select php version) gives significant performance downgrade

    what can cause this and are there any solutions?
